Uruguayan Disability Age 65 to 74 Correlation Chart
The stat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 144,726,285 people shows a mild positive correlation between the proportion of Uruguayans and percentage of population with a disability between the ages 65 and 75 in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.326 and weighted average of 22.2%. On average, for every 1% (one percent) increase in Uruguayans within a typical geography, there is an increase of 0.66% in percentage of population with a disability between the ages 65 and 75.
It is essential to understand that the correlation between the percentage of Uruguayans and percentage of population with a disability between the ages 65 and 75 does not imply a direct cause-and-effect relationship. It remains uncertain whether the presence of Uruguayans influences an upward or downward trend in the level of percentage of population with a disability between the ages 65 and 75 within an area, or if Uruguayans simply ended up residing in those areas with higher or lower levels of percentage of population with a disability between the ages 65 and 75 due to other factors.
